How you can Choose the Proper Professional Development Course for Your Career Goals

Selecting the proper professional development course can shape the direction of your career and open doors to new opportunities. With hundreds of options available on-line and offline, making the proper alternative requires clarity, research, and a strategic mindset. A well-chosen course does more than add a certificate to your resume. It builds real skills, boosts confidence, and aligns your progress with long-term career goals.

Define Your Career Objectives

Start by identifying exactly what you wish to achieve. Are you looking to get promoted, switch industries, or improve a particular skill? Clear goals assist slender down your options and forestall wasted time and money. For instance, someone aiming for a leadership role may focus on management or communication courses, while a tech professional would possibly prioritize coding or data evaluation programs.

Write down your short-term and long-term career goals. This simple step makes it easier to match courses with your ambitions and ensures each learning resolution helps your bigger plan.

Assess Your Present Skill Level

Before enrolling in any course, take an honest look at your present skills. Selecting a course that’s too advanced can lead to frustration, while one that is too basic may not provide value. Many platforms supply beginner, intermediate, and advanced levels, so it is vital to pick the one that fits your present experience.

You can even take free assessments or introductory lessons to gauge whether or not the content matches your expectations. This helps you avoid committing to something that does not meet your needs.

Research Course Content and Structure

Not all courses are created equal. Some focus closely on theory, while others emphasize practical application. Review the syllabus carefully to understand what topics are covered and how the material is delivered.

Look for courses that embrace real-world projects, case research, or hands-on assignments. These elements make learning more efficient and assist you to apply new knowledge immediately. A well-structured course must also have clear learning outcomes so that you know exactly what you will gain.

Check Instructor Credentials and Reviews

The quality of a course usually depends on the experience of the instructor. Research their background, expertise, and business reputation. Instructors with real-world experience tend to provide more practical insights and related examples.

Reading reviews from previous students is equally important. Trustworthy feedback can reveal strengths and weaknesses that aren’t apparent within the course description. Pay attention to comments about clarity, usefulness, and overall satisfaction.

Consider Flexibility and Learning Format

Your schedule and learning style play a major role in your success. Some individuals prefer self-paced courses that enable them to study anytime, while others benefit from structured programs with deadlines and live sessions.

If you are working full-time, flexibility becomes essential. Choose a format that fits your day by day routine and permits you to stay constant without feeling overwhelmed. The best balance between comfort and structure can significantly improve your learning experience.

Consider Certification and Career Value

Not all certificates carry the same weight. Some are highly acknowledged by employers, while others could have limited impact. Research whether the course provider is reputable and whether or not the certification is valued in your industry.

Courses that offer trade-recognized credentials or partnerships with well-known organizations can strengthen your resume. More importantly, concentrate on the skills you achieve reasonably than just the certificate itself.

Examine Costs and Return on Investment

Price is a vital factor, but it shouldn’t be the only one. A less expensive course is not always the better choice if it lacks quality or relevance. Think concerning the return on investment. Will the skills you gain enable you earn more or advance faster in your career?

Many platforms provide free trials, discounts, or payment plans, making it easier to invest in your development without monetary strain.

Keep Aligned With Trade Trends

Industries evolve quickly, and staying related requires continuous learning. Select courses that mirror current trends and in-demand skills. This ensures that your efforts translate into real career advantages and keep you competitive within the job market.

Making a thoughtful choice when choosing a professional development course can accelerate your development and keep your career moving in the appropriate direction.
